<p>It&#8217;s about time.  <a href="http://www.crunchgear.com/2008/10/26/macs-getting-netflix-watch-instantly-with-silverlight/">Crunch Gear says</a> Netflix will enable its &#8220;Watch Instantly&#8221; feature for Intel Macs by year&#8217;s end by utilizing <a href="http://silverlight.net/">Silverlight</a>.  Looks like Netflix will still use DRM, but at least those Netflix subscribers with a Mac can soon watch a variety of movies instantly.</p>
<p>For a while I was putting a slip of paper, <a href="http://www.defectivebydesign.org/blog/1093#netflix">an Anti-DRM mini-letter</a>, into each DVD I mailed back to Netflix.  It reads:</p>
<blockquote><p>Dear Netflix,</p>
<p>I am unable to use your streaming video service. The Digital Restrictions Management (DRM) you impose would force me to give up control of my computer, which is an unacceptable compromise of my liberty. I have said no to DRM on music, and now I&#8217;m saying no to DRM on video.</p>
<p>Netflix should lead the way in providing a streaming video service that is DRM-free.</p>
<p>Sincerely,<br />
DRM Elimination Crew Member<br />
www.defectivebydesign.org</p></blockquote>
<p>It&#8217;s a shame, but I guess I&#8217;ll acquiesce and quit sending in these mini-letters with my DVDs since I&#8217;ll soon be able to actually use my Mac to stream movies from Netflix.</p>
